A way to uninstall 360 Total Security from your PC

This page contains thorough information on how to uninstall 360 Total Security for Windows. The Windows version was developed by 360 Centrum Bezpieczeństwa. You can read more on 360 Centrum Bezpieczeństwa or check for application updates here. Usually the 360 Total Security program is placed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\360\Total Security folder, depending on the user's option during install. The entire uninstall command line for 360 Total Security is C:\Program Files (x86)\360\Total Security\Uninstall.exe. 360 Total Security's primary file takes around 6.03 MB (6327648 bytes) and is called QHSafeMain.exe.

The following executables are installed along with 360 Total Security. They occupy about 85.33 MB (89470376 bytes) on disk.
